Aluminium Doors and Windows: A Comprehensive Overview
Aluminium doors and windows are progressively becoming a popular choice for house owners and contractors alike, and for excellent reason. These flexible architectural components combine visual appeals, functionality, and effectiveness, making them a preferred choice in modern-day building and restoration tasks. This post digs into the various elements of aluminium doors and windows, highlighting their benefits, types, maintenance, and more.
Advantages of Aluminium Doors and Windows
Aluminium doors and windows use a myriad of advantages over standard materials such as wood and PVC. Here are some of the key advantages:
1. Sturdiness
- Weather condition Resistance: Aluminium is resistant to the elements, consisting of rain, sun, and wind, making it less vulnerable to warping or decaying compared to wood.
- Long Lifespan: With proper maintenance, aluminium items can last for years without the need for significant repair work or replacement.
2. Aesthetic Appeal
- Streamlined Design: Aluminium doors and windows have a modern-day appearance and can match various architectural designs, enhancing the total appeal of a home.
- Color Options: They are offered in a wide variety of colours and surfaces, allowing house owners to tailor their appearance easily.
3. Energy Efficiency
- Thermal Break Technology: Modern aluminium doors and windows typically feature thermal breaks, which assist in decreasing heat transfer and enhancing energy effectiveness.
- Insulation: Options are offered to integrate double or triple glazing, even more boosting insulation properties.
4. Low Maintenance
- Easy to Clean: Aluminium surfaces can be easily wiped down to keep them looking as excellent as new. Unlike wood, they do not need painting or staining.
- Resistant to Pests: Aluminium is not prone to termites or other bugs, removing the need for chemical treatments.
Types of Aluminium Doors and Windows
Aluminium windows and doors can be found in different styles and performance, each matched to various requirements and choices. The following are some common types:
Aluminium Doors
- Sliding Doors: Perfect for areas where you desire to take full advantage of natural light without compromising functionality.
- Bi-Folding Doors: These doors fold back to develop a seamless shift in between indoor and outdoor spaces, ideal for patios and decks.
- French Doors: Offering a traditional look, these doors include sophistication and appeal while enabling plentiful light.
- Hinged Doors: Traditional in design, hinged doors are available in different setups and sizes.
Aluminium Windows
- Sash Windows: These are hinged at the side and open outward, providing good ventilation and unblocked views.
- Sliding Windows: With horizontal sliding sashes, these windows are easy to run and ideal for spaces with restricted wall area.
- Set Windows: Designed to remain fixed, set windows supply a clear view and allow natural light.
- Awning Windows: Hinged at the top, these windows open outside, enabling ventilation even throughout rain.
Maintenance of Aluminium Doors and Windows
While aluminium doors and windows are low-maintenance, a few simple practices can assist prolong their lifespan and keep them looking new. Here's an upkeep checklist:
Maintenance Checklist
Regular Cleaning:
- Use mild detergent and water to clean the frames and glass.
- Ensure that dirt and debris are regularly eliminated from rail tracks and hinges.
Examine Seals:
- Check the seals and gaskets every year for wear and tear.
- Replace any broken seals to preserve energy performance.
Oil Moving Parts:
- Lubricate hinges, locks, and rollers to guarantee smooth operation and avoid rust.
Examine for Corrosion:
- Look for any signs of corrosion, specifically in coastal areas, and deal with any concerns immediately.
Expert Servicing:
- Consider having an expert check and service your doors and windows every couple of years to preserve peak performance.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are aluminium windows and doors more pricey than wood?
While the initial expense of aluminium alternatives may be greater, their resilience and low upkeep can lead to cost savings in the long run.
2. Can aluminium windows and doors be painted?
Yes, aluminium can be painted, but it's a good idea to use an unique exterior-grade paint developed for metal surface areas.
3. How do aluminium windows compare to PVC windows in terms of energy performance?
Both aluminium and PVC windows can be energy effective, but aluminium windows with thermal breaks offer exceptional insulation compared to basic PVC options.
4. Are aluminium doors and windows susceptible to condensation?
While aluminium can experience condensation, utilizing thermal breaks and double glazing substantially decreases the danger.
5. What colors are offered for aluminium windows and doors?
Aluminium doors and windows can be powder-coated in practically any color, offering house owners with extensive personalization options.
